Recurrent hyphema in an aphakic child: Swan syndrome

Summary

Swan syndrome, a rare cause of recurrent hyphema after eye surgery, involves abnormal vessel growth at the wound site. This case highlights its occurrence in a pediatric patient following cataract extraction.
